Hurricane Ike Heads Toward Houston
Hurricane Ike Friday was making its way for a direct hit on Houston, where a sizable portion of the nation's refinery output, including the nation's biggest refinery, is located.
Forecasters said the storm was likely to come ashore late Friday or early Saturday as a Category 3, with winds up to 130 mph, the Associated Press reported. Several oil and chemical companies began halting operations as the storm moved closer. The upper Texas coast accounts for one-fifth of U.S. refining capacity. Crude oil for October delivery rose 34 cents to $101.21 a barrel in trading on the New York Mercantile Exchange.
